Foreword

CY/T 58 "MPR Publications" aims to define and standardize the symbol structure, coding rules, publication production, printing, quality of MPR codes. Inspection and coding management, etc. This standard currently includes the following sections. --- Part 1. MPR code symbol specification; --- Part 2. MPR code encoding rules; --- Part 3. General production specifications; --- Part 4. MPR code printing quality requirements and test methods; --- Part 5. Basic management practices. This part is the fourth part of CY/T 58. 1 Scope

This part of CY/T 58 specifies the MPR code printing quality requirements and inspection methods, which is the production and quality inspection of MPR codes. For the basis. This section applies to the printing and quality inspection of MPR codes.

4 MPR code printing quality requirements

4.1 Typesetting requirements The layout of the MPR code version shall comply with the requirements of 4.4.2 of CY/T 58.3-2009. 4.2 Printing requirements MPR code layout can't have any noise or dirty spots. MPR code exposure time should be less than other color plate exposure time, exposure time can be controlled by measuring bar (measurement bar application reference GB/T 18720). The code points of all MPR code symbols in the MPR code color separation chip should be clear and without missing, and the MPR code symbols can be read. The MPR code version of the Internet access point should reach. 2% of the outlets can be displayed, and 3% of the outlets are intact. 4.3 Printing requirements 4.3.1 Equipment conditions The MPR code can be printed under normal printing conditions. When using four-color printing, the graphic is printed in C-M-Y version, and the MPR pattern is printed in K version. When using five-color printing, the five colors are C-M-Y-spot color-K, in which the graphic is printed in C-M-Y-special color, and the MPR code is in K version. print. Spot colors are formulated in proportion to CMY inks. 4.3.2 Printing color sequence In order to ensure the printing quality of the MPR code, the MPR code should be adjusted to the final color sequence during color printing. 4.3.3 Print quality requirements MPR code point printing should meet the following quality requirements. --- code point shape. approximately circular; --- code point size. diameter 60μm ± 20μm; ---Black solid density. should meet the quality requirements of 4.1.1 fine prints in CY/T 5-1999; --- Field density tolerance. should meet the requirements of 4.6.1 of CY/T 5-1999; --- Code point ink color. full, no missing; ---The code point has no obvious hollow, ghosting and corners; ---The layout has no obvious noise and pollution. In monochrome printing, batch printing is only required after the test print has passed the test. In color printing, the K version of the proofing machine should be used separately, and the other colors should be overprinted after passing the inspection. Use the dot reading method (see 5.2.3.2) to detect the printed product. The decoding quality should reach 4.0 (A) level in Table 2 of CY/T 58.1-2009. No. Contrast, printing increments, and axial inconsistencies should be no less than 1.0 (D). 4.4 Printing material requirements 4.4.1 Color separation film Should meet the quality requirements of the color separation film in GB/T 17934.2-1999. 4.4.2 PS version Should meet the requirements of CY/T 30-1999. 4.4.3 Paper In addition to meeting the topic selection requirements, MPR publication paper selection should meet the following requirements. ---Infrared solid density. 0.04 ~ 0.1; ---Infrared transmittance. < 0.06; --- Surface roughness. 3.2μm ~ 5.6μm (surface roughness test should meet the requirements of GB/T 7973). CY/T 58.4-2009 Field density and transmittance measurements should be measured using infrared light with a wavelength of 850 μm ± 20 μm. 4.4.4 Ink The offset ink used in the printing of MPR books and newspapers shall comply with the requirements of Appendix A. K printing inks should not be added with auxing oil, thinner, white oil, debonding agent and other adjuvants.

5 Testing instruments and testing methods

5.1 Testing equipment a) MPR code printing quality detector; b) density meter; c) ≥ 100 times magnifying glass. 5.2 MPR code point quality detection 5.2.1 Plate MPR code point quality inspection When the color separation sheet is completed, the quality of the MPR code point should be detected. 5.2.2 Printed MPR code point quality inspection In batch printing, the number of printed large pages is not less than one per order; the inspection of finished batches is carried out in accordance with CY/T 12 regulations. sampling. 5.2.3 Detection method 5.2.3.1 Measurement and control strip method Tested in accordance with the requirements of GB/T 18720. 5.2.3.2 Point reading method Use the MPR code print quality detector to detect the color separation film or print, in the upper, lower, left, right and middle areas of the sample to be tested, The different points of each region are detected 3 times, and the arithmetic mean of the symbol quality parameters obtained by 3 tests is taken, and according to CY/T 58.1-2009 Table 2 determines the quality level. 5.2.3.3 Visual inspection Using a 100x magnifying glass, visually detect the print quality of the MPR code.
